Value of CEN Certification Research Study

With more than 8,800 emergency nurses and 1,000 of their supervisors responding, this landmark, large-scale BCEN study stands as a definitive study on the value of emergency nursing certification and nursing specialty certification.

Emergency/Trauma/ Transport Nursing Workforce Study

In partnership with MedEvac Foundation International, BCEN jointly funded and developed this wide-ranging survey of the emergency, trauma and transport nursing workforce with ASTNA, ENA and STN.

Value of Flight Nursing Certification: The 2022 Certified Flight Registered Nurse (CFRN) Pulse Survey

With nearly 1,000 CFRNs responding, the findings from the first value of CFRN certification study are featured in this Air Medical Journal original research article authored by former flight nurse and AMJ co-editor Jackie C. Stocking, PhD, and BCEN CEO Janie Schumaker.

Value of Transport Nursing Certification: The 2022 Certified Transport Registered Nurse (CTRN) Pulse Survey

With 21% of CTRNs participating, the findings from the first value of CTRN certification study are featured in this Air Medical Journal original research article, authored by transport nursing expert and AMJ co-editor Jackie C. Stocking, PhD, and BCEN CEO Janie Schumaker.

2025 BCEN Culture of Certification Support Survey

BCEN surveyed over 2,500 board certified RNs across six emergency nursing specialties to understand workplace support for nursing specialty certification and to inform future advocacy and resource development efforts.
